Should I Have My Battery Serviced or Replaced?
As an integral part of your car starting each day, you rely on your battery performing reliably. While it can go years without a problem, there are ways to get the most out of the battery you buy.
Keep its posts clear of corrosion, and if it's an older battery design, top it up with distilled water if its fluid evaporates due to high temperatures. If your car doesn't start one morning, it could be a faulty alternator that's the culprit, so you'll want to rule out other causes before putting the blame on the battery…
